CVE-2024-35895

Description

CVE-2024-35895 addresses a vulnerability in the Linux kernel's Berkeley Packet Filter (BPF) subsystem, specifically within the sockmap feature. The issue arises when BPF tracing programs, which can execute in various interrupt contexts, attempt to delete elements from sockmap or sockhash maps. This operation involves acquiring locks that are not safe for use in hard interrupt contexts, leading to potential deadlocks due to lock inversion.

BPF tracing programs may delete elements from sockmap/sockhash maps while running in interrupt contexts where the required locks are not hardirq-safe, causing possible deadlocks.

System hangs or crashes due to deadlocks when deleting elements from sockmap/sockhash maps in inappropriate contexts.

CVSS scores for open source components depend on vendor-specific factors (e.g. version or build chain). Therefore, Red Hat's score and impact rating can be different from NVD and other vendors. Red Hat remains the authoritative CVE Naming Authority (CNA) source for its products and services (see Red Hat classifications).
